as a project team member, you are responsible for providing brief status reports to your manager at the weekly team meetings. you need to most effectively communicate the project status. for each action, select yes if it would be effective or no if it would not. note: you will receive partial credit for each correct response. answer area present accurate facts share your ideas about future projects collect information from team members before the meeting express your opinion about each team members effectiveness

Answer

Brief Explanations:

  • Presenting accurate facts is crucial for an effective project - status report, so it's Yes.
  • Sharing ideas about future projects is off - topic for a current project status report, so it's No.
  • Collecting information from team members before the meeting helps in providing a comprehensive status, so it's Yes.
  • Expressing opinions about team - member effectiveness is not relevant to the project status and may cause conflict, so it's No.
